I just received a Hogue EX-F01 today, and I like it. This is not a review, but I just thought I'd share some thoughts, and pictures.
This is a a very well thought out design by Elishewitz. I have a couple of knives that Elishewitz had designed for Benchmade, and I've been very happy with those. So, when I started my search for a good fixed blade, and found that he had designed the EX-F01 for Hogue, I thought that I couldn't go wrong. Hogue did a great job with the production of this blade. It's solid, and the grips feel great. The fit and finish is good, and the knife is very sharp out of the box.
